Aachen (German pronunciation: [ˈaːxn̩] (listen)) or Bad Aachen, French and traditional English: Aix-la-Chapelle (French pronunciation: ​[ɛkslaʃapɛl]), is a spa and border city[2] in North Rhine-Westphalia, Germany. Aachen developed from a Roman settlement and spa, subsequently becoming the preferred medieval Imperial residence of Charlemagne,[3] and, from 936 to 1531, the place where 31 Holy Roman Emperors were crowned Kings of the Germans.[4]

Aachen is the westernmost city in Germany, located near the borders with Belgium and the Netherlands, 61 km (38 mi) west south west of Cologne[5][6] in a former coal-mining area.[6] One of Germany’s leading institutes of higher education in technology, the RWTH Aachen University is located in the city.[a][7] Aachen’s industries include science, engineering and information technology. In 2009, Aachen was ranked eighth among cities in Germany for innovation.[8]
